We are seeking a QA Auditor 1 to join IQVIA Laboratories at Ithaca, NY.
We hire passionate innovators who drive healthcare forward through thoughtful and inclusive collaboration. If you want to discover a career with greater purpose, join us as we transform and accelerate research and development.
Job Summary:
Support quality assurance audit activities by assisting lead auditors with planning, execution, documentation, and closure of audits and inspections in accordance with GxP regulations and internal quality systems.
What You'll Be Doing:
Assist lead auditors in scheduling, conducting, reporting, and closing quality assurance audits within established timelines
Perform data reviews and file audits as directed and document audit activities in QA databases
Enter, categorize, and track audit and inspection findings in the electronic quality management system (eQMS)
Solicit follow‑up information from auditees and support closure of audit and inspection findings
Review and approve Corrective and Preventive Action (CAPA) and Effectiveness Check (EC) plans
Support management of investigator derogatory status by maintaining compliance documentation and QA repositories
Assist in hosting customer audits, mock inspections, and regulatory inspections by acting as a scribe and coordinating documentation and interviews
